Agreed, with the statement above, almost all the guides shiner fish. (Not that there is anything wrong with that.) In my opinion shiner fishing that lake is probably the fastest way for the average guy to get to a DD in the country. They'll let you throw lures, but most are not a fan because bites can be hard to come by on artificial baits. At this point you've probably missed the peak, but should still have a good shot at some toads.

I just got back from the FLW event there. It is a really cool lake. Fishing was tough for us, but there was still an 11, few 10's, and numerous 8-9's brought to scales on artificial. I think Fork is much better for quality and numbers, but Toho would still be up there best lakes in country. I would also look at Kissimmee, not sure if Toho guides will run down there or a different set of guides, most of the good fish were caught in Kissimmee. I heard the Bass Open it was opposite with better fishing in Toho.

Look at the guides list and see if they fished Bass Open or FLW Tour there to see who's doing well. Most of the local sticks at FLW didn't do great. I wouldn't fish with Seagraves, heard he is an [censored] and wasn't on fish last week.
